Uqcrfs1 - ubiquinol-cytochrome c reductase, Rieske iron-sulfur polypeptide 1 Gene

Also Known as LRRGT00195

Species: Rattus norvegicus

Gene Type: protein coding
Gene ID: 291103

Summary

Predicted to enable oxidoreductase activity. Involved in response to antibiotic; response to hormone; and response to xenobiotic stimulus. Located in mitochondrial membrane. Part of mitochondrial respiratory chain complex III. Human ortholog(s) of this gene implicated in mitochondrial complex III deficiency. Orthologous to several human genes including UQCRFS1 (ubiquinol-cytochrome c reductase, Rieske iron-sulfur polypeptide 1). [provided by Alliance of Genome Resources, Apr 2022]
